Job description

Make banking a Fifth Third better
We connect great people to great opportunities. Are you ready to take the next step? Discover a career in banking at Fifth Third Bank.

GENERAL FUNCTION : Assists with the coordination of daily operations of the Adjustments, Recon and Processing, Fulfillment and CD/IRA Teams. Performs duties as the subject matter expert for assigned area(s) by performing procedure reviews, quality control, and job shadowing employees performing tasks. Assists with the training and cross training of the Adjustment, Recon and Processing, Fulfillment and CD/IRA Teams. Assists in the timely resolution of escalated issues. Ensures team is achieving the production expectations set by management. Interacts with other financial institutions, Federal Reserve Bank, IRS and other required Regulatory agencies. Routinely reviews processes to ensure processing policies and procedures are followed. Completes quality review of phone calls and responds to escalated issues.

Responsible and accountable for risk by openly exchanging ideas and opinions, elevating concerns, and personally following policies and procedures as defined. Accountable for always doing the right thing for customers and colleagues and ensures that actions and behaviors drive a positive customer experience. While operating within the Bank’s risk appetite, achieves results by consistently identifying, assessing, managing, monitoring, and reporting risks of all types.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Manages productivity and workflow for the Adjustments team, Recon and Processing team, Fulfillment and CD/IRA team to achieve daily, weekly and monthly production goals set by management

  • Reconciles internal accounts, resolves outages, provides systems training to team members, assisting in developing and maintaining procedural manuals, maintains reports supporting performance and quality metrics, and handles the timely resolutions of escalated internal and external customer issues.

  • Analyzes adjustment cases that exceed the 60 days standard to determine reassignment to proper stages, i.e., collections and charge off, so to minimize potential loss to the bank.

  • Expert in multiple complex systems to ensure timely completion of all tasks to include end of day activities.

  • Performs quality checks of departmental work by auditing cases worked, reporting errors to management each week and coaching employees on the proper resolution of quality issue trends.

  • Coaches team members to ensure assigned tasks are worked within department’s turnaround time and to support individual development in operational areas

  • Assists manager by providing recommendations with regards to specific performance appraisals, promotions and disciplinary actions of employees

  • Performs other duties as assigned

SUPERVISORY RESPONSIBILITIES: Exercises leadership as well as technical supervision of assigned employees. Provides assistance in assigning, monitoring, and reviewing the progress and accuracy of work. Provide operational and system coaching to assigned employees being a player coach. Provide feedback to management regarding the performance of the team. Participate in the delivery of the employee engagement action plan.

MINIMUM K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S AND ABILITIES REQUIRED:

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ent work experience

  • Minimum 4 years of banking day 2 operations experience.

  • Customer service focused; Previous call center experience for CD/IRA primary lead

  • soft skills required.

  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.

  • Strong knowledge of systems within Operations.

  • Strong organizational skills, ability to multitask.

  • Strong customer service and employee interaction skills

  • Strong working knowledge preferred of bank operating systems, Raft, ACE, Mobius, Document Direct, Image Archive, Frontier, knowledge of IRS Regulations and the Retirement Reporting System.

  • Excellent computer skills including proficiency in Excel, PowerPoint, Word, and Access.

WORKING CONDITIONS:

  • Normal office environment Extending viewing of computer screens and Intense/Concentrated phone, email, and/or Internet activity

  • Fast paced environment

  • Ability to stand for long periods of time

  • Ability to lift 25 pounds
